It’s 3 o’clock on a typical workday. Your stomach growls, and your thoughts segue from your computer screen to the candy bar in the office vending machine. What do you do?

If you’re like most busy parents, you hit the afternoon slump every day, right around 2 or 3 p.m., and start looking for a boost. High-sugar options like candy bars might seem like the fix, but did you know loading up on sugar (or other high-carbohydrate options like potato chips or soda) will only make the slump worse? You might get a surge from the sugar in the short run, but know that the “sugar crash” doesn’t just happen to kids. In fact, a number of studies link the intake of sugar with a decrease in the activity of our brain’s orexin cells. When this happens, we feel sleepy and rundown – not what we need that time of day.

So whether you’re headed for the gym after work or home to a hubbub of action with your kids, forgoing the candy bar (or that caramel macchiato or cookie tray) and opting for a lower-sugar option will raise your chances of making it to bedtime with the energy you need (as opposed to crashing before you even walk through the door).

Nuts ’n Apple Sauce – This one’s as easy as A, B, C. Just toss in your favorite nuts, mix it up, and spoon it in. Next week, try a new kind of nut, like hazelnuts, walnuts, pecans, or macadamia nuts (they all pair well with apple sauce). Then experiment with roasted, raw, crushed, or whole nuts – and see what combinations you like best.

Autumn Delight – Perfect for a chilly fall day (or an office that requires a year-round sweater), this snack warms you inside and out, while providing powerful antioxidants. Pour your favorite apple sauce in a bowl and warm it in a microwave for 15 to 20 seconds. Next add a dash of your favorite fall spices (cinnamon, nutmeg, and cloves), stir it up, and take a bite. For variety, try a different assortment of spices, like cardamom and curry. And if protein helps you get through your day, add yogurt or almond butter, which taste great with apple sauce and spices.

Apple Sauce Icy – If, on the other hand, your office is like a heater, a cold snack might tempt you more. When you arrive in the morning, put an apple sauce cup in the office freezer and let it sit until the hunger pangs hit mid-afternoon. At that point, pull it out and enjoy a healthier alternative to ice cream and sherbet. Try adding granola, nuts, or crushed graham crackers (before you freeze) to give your treat an added crunch.
